Comment (by Eben):

 I think for the conceivable future a hard limit is perfectly reasonable.
 I discussed this with Dan (Williams) yesterday and we both felt that for
 our use cases a hard cap of 8 or 10 would be acceptable.  Right now we
 have hardware limitations which don't allow too much more than that
 anyway, and there's also a question of need.  I'm not sure that the
 educational use cases will ever require more than half a dozen activities
 at once, and I'm not sure that most children's attention span can handle
 more either.  In any case, teaching them to manage their activities from
 the start sounds like a good plan, and the ring visual is perfectly suited
 to indicating this hard limit.
